> Hi All, > > Since setting the permissions, configurations, and lifecycle for a created > bucket and objects and retrieving them is mostly important, I am planning > to implement the following methods in AmazonS3 connector. > > - PUT Bucket acl - to set the permissions on an existing bucket using > access control lists (ACL). > - PUT Bucket cors - Sets the cors configuration for your bucket. > - PUT Bucket lifecycle - Creates a new lifecycle configuration for the > bucket or replaces an existing lifecycle configuration. > - PUT Bucket policy - To add to or replace a policy on a bucket. > - PUT Bucket logging - To set the logging parameters for a bucket and > to specify permissions for who can view and modify the logging parameters. > - PUT Bucket notification - To receive notifications when certain > events happen in your bucket. > - PUT Bucket tagging - To add a set of tags to an existing bucket. > - PUT Bucket requestPayment - To set the request payment configuration > of a bucket. > - PUT Bucket versioning - To set the versioning state of an existing > bucket. > - PUT Bucket replication - To creates a new replication configuration. > Replication enables automatic, asynchronous copying of objects across > buckets in different AWS regions. > > > - GET Bucket cors - Returns the cors configuration information set for > the bucket. > - GET Bucket location - Returns a bucket's region. > - GET Bucket logging - Returns the logging status of a bucket and the > permissions users have to view and modify that status. > - GET Bucket notification - Returns the notification configuration of > a bucket. > - GET Bucket tagging - Returns the tag set associated with the bucket. > - GET Bucket replication - Returns the replication configuration > information set on the bucket. > > > - DELETE Bucket cors - Deletes the cors configuration information set > for the bucket. > - DELETE Bucket lifecycle - Deletes the lifecycle configuration from > the specified bucket. > - DELETE Bucket tagging - To remove a tag set from the specified > bucket. > - DELETE Bucket replication - Deletes the replication subresource > associated with the specified bucket. > > > - HEAD Bucket - This operation is useful to determine if a bucket > exists and you have permission to access it. > - HEAD Object - Retrieves metadata from an object without returning > the object itself. > > > - GET Object ACL - Returns the access control list (ACL) of an object. > - GET Object torrent - Returns torrent files from a bucket. > - POST Object restore - Restores a temporary copy of an archived > object. > > Please let me know if you have any suggestions on this? > > Thanks, > -- > <[email protected]> > Keerthika Mahendralingam > Associate Software Engineer > Mobile :+94 (0) 776 121144 > [email protected] > WSO2, Inc. > lean . enterprise . middleware > -- Best Regards, Malaka Silva Senior Tech Lead M: +94 777 219 791 Tel : 94 11 214 5345 Fax :94 11 2145300 Skype : malaka.sampath.silva LinkedIn : http://www.linkedin.com/pub/malaka-silva/6/33/77 Blog : http://mrmalakasilva.blogspot.com/ WSO2, Inc. lean . enterprise . middleware http://www.wso2.com/ http://www.wso2.com/about/team/malaka-silva/ <http://wso2.com/about/team/malaka-silva/> https://store.wso2.com/store/ Save a tree -Conserve nature & Save the world for your future.
